Volvo V60 Plug-in Hybrid | The Swedes go green
The Volvo V60 Plug-in Hybrid is the company’s first diesel plug-in hybrid. 1000 examples of the “Electric silver” SE trim V60 hybrid will be sold between £45,000 and £50,000 starting in November 2012. Mazda’s i-ELOOP system saves fuel by 10%
Mazda’s Regenerative Braking System called i-ELOOP is claimed to save atleast 10% of your fuel cost. The name i-ELOOP is an adaptation of ’Intelligent Energy Loop’.
